Machining Technician Apprenticeship
Using manual milling machines and lathes to make components from drawings. Setting and programming CNC mills and lathes.
Using measuring equipment to check components.
To use drills, grinders and other hand tools.
Working out material usage.

Employer Description:
Western Mechanical Handling UK Ltd (WMH) is a family-owned company offering automation solutions to food and pharmaceutical companies around the world. Established in 1976 WMH has almost 50-years’ experience in the automation of production lines for the food and pharmaceutical industries.
